About Matthias Hoffmann
Matthias Hoffmann is a scholar working on Organic Chemistry, Biochemistry, Inorganic Chemistry, Molecular Biology and Spectroscopy, having authored 28 papers that have together received 1.4k indexed citations. Recurring topics across this work include Carbohydrate Chemistry and Synthesis (13 papers), Chemical Synthesis and Analysis (11 papers), Asymmetric Synthesis and Catalysis (7 papers), Synthetic Organic Chemistry Methods (6 papers), Glycosylation and Glycoproteins Research (5 papers), Catalytic Alkyne Reactions (5 papers), Organometallic Complex Synthesis and Catalysis (4 papers) and Analytical Chemistry and Chromatography (3 papers). The work is most often cited by research in Organic Chemistry (1.1k citations), Pharmaceutical Science (70 citations), Molecular Biology (763 citations), Inorganic Chemistry (114 citations) and Biochemistry (48 citations). Matthias Hoffmann has collaborated with scholars based in Germany, Switzerland and Czechia. Frequent co-authors include Dieter Seebàch, Andrea Rolf Sting, Horst Kessler, Hans‐Ulrich Reißig, Fred Burkhart, Gerhard Heßler, Elisabeth Lohof, Erich Graf von Roedern, Torsten Hoffmann and Hans‐Ulrich Demuth. Their work appears in journals such as Tetrahedron Letters, Helvetica Chimica Acta, Journal of the American Chemical Society, FEBS Letters and Chirality.
